Введение в Basis.RestController
Basis.RestController - это мощный фреймворк для разработки RESTful API на основе .NET Core. Он предоставляет простой и эффективный способ создания веб-служб, которые могут быть использованы для взаимодействия с клиентскими приложениями.
Основы разработки RESTful API
RESTful API (Representational State of Resource) - это архитектурный стиль для разработки веб-служб. Он основан на идее того, что ресурсы должны быть представлены в виде текстовых данных, которые можно leicht изменять и обновлять.
Преимущества использования Basis.RestController
Basis.RestController предлагает множество преимуществ, включая простоту использования, гибкость и высокую производительность. Он позволяет разработчикам создавать RESTful API быстро и легко, без необходимости писать много кода.
Особенности Basis.RestController
Basis.RestController имеет множество особенностей, которые делают его наиболее популярным выбором для разработки RESTful API. Некоторые из этих особенностей включают:
- Поддержка JSON и XML форматов данных
- Встроенная поддержка авторизации и аутентификации
- Поддержка кэширования и оптимизации производительности
Пример использования Basis.RestController
Давайте рассмотрим пример использования Basis.RestController для создания простого RESTful API. В этом примере мы создадим веб-службу, которая позволяет клиентам получать и обновлять информацию о книгах.
Сначала нам нужно создать новый проект .NET Core и установить пакет Basis.RestController.
После этого мы можем создать контроллер, который будет обрабатывать запросы от клиентов.
Наконец, мы можем запустить приложение и протестировать его, используя инструменты вроде Postman или cURL.
Таким образом, Basis.RestController - это мощный и гибкий фреймворк для разработки RESTful API на основе .NET Core. Он предлагает множество преимуществ и особенностей, которые делают его наиболее популярным выбором для разработчиков.
Надеюсь, эта статья была полезна для вас. Если у вас есть какие-либо вопросы или замечания, пожалуйста, не стесняйтесь оставить их в комментариях.
Эта статья была сгенерирована автоматически и не содержит никакой специфической или ценой информации. Пожалуйста, используйте ее только для общих целей.
Disclaimer: эта статья не является рекламой или промо-материалом для Basis.RestController или .NET Core. Она предназначена только для информационных целей и не содержит никаких призывов к действию.